An essay in the form of a symposium. Informal discussion of education mostly as chosen rather than as imposed, such as by the State. Education also viewed as not necessarily school education. A bridge from education by constraint to education by choice. The need of human beings to free themselves from prejudice and narrow-mindedness. Education that is 'further' also in the sense of ongoing. - Those who take part in the discussion are pupils, students, teachers and parents; also a banker, a philosopher, various scientists, a poet ...
